Readjusting Water Stress to Match Your Shower
The cold water storage tank can be lifted to a higher elevation (sometimes as low as 150mm (6inches)) by installation a solid wood assistance under it - perhaps made up of struts and blockboards. If you choose this option, the main and distribution pipelines will certainly also need to be elevated to fulfill the brand-new elevation of the storage tank.
Additionally, a booster pump (a solitary pump or a dual/twin pump) can be fitted. Whichever type is picked, it should be attached right into the power supply in order to operate.
Piping and Water drainage
It is best to make use of 15mm size supply pipelines, and make the go to the shower as short as well as straight as possible so as to maintain maximum pressure as well as minimise warm loss. Furthermore, by minimising the use of elbow joints for pipe corners, you can lower the resistance in the circulation of the water. You can attain this by bending the pipelines instead.

What are the advantage of using a shower enclosure?
To provide privacy To prevent water from flooding outside the bath area It makes the space more organized Types of shower enclosure doors – Sliding vs Hinged; Framed vs Frameless
Sliding shower doors are ideal as a space saving measure for smaller sized bathrooms. They could consist of 2 or 3 panels. However, it could be more difficult to maintain and clean the sliding tracks. The sliding door could also get stuck or the tracks could get bent. Hinged shower doors provide a larger opening into the wet area and ideal for large sized bathrooms. The hinges, though, could rust and the water may escape the shower door. Shower enclosure doors may also be framed or frameless. Frameless shower doors appear more elegant and have a clean, premium look. Most modern homes opt for the frameless option. They are also easier to maintain. However, they are costlier compared to the framed options. Framed shower doors are cheaper and have an easier installation.
